All about the name KARILEE

Meaning, origin, history.

Karilee is of American origin, derived from the combination of 'Kari', which means 'pure' in Finnish, and 'Lee', a popular surname of English and Scottish descent. This unique moniker gained prominence during the mid-20th century, possibly influenced by other names like Karen and Lee that were popular at the time. Karilee is often associated with individuals born between 1945 and 1970, reflecting its peak popularity during those decades.
